Inspired by the positive impact that good design can have on everyday life, Luke co-founded Loci Architecture + Design to pursue thoughtful, simple design solutions appropriate for the Mountain West. To adapt the humbleness of vernacular architecture to our time combines the power of landscape, seasons, and daylight. This ethos also requires global awareness of our vital resources in contemporary, contextual design. Luke's work is sensitive to place and thoughtful in execution. Design projects are complex, and Luke excels at researching, analyzing, and distilling the decision-making process so it's approachable for each client. His strengths in planful design and construction execution ultimately manifest in creative and beautiful projects that emphasize the efficiency of materials and building systems. Luke has been described as a "task master," and yet, he develops compassionate connections with everyone who make the projects come to life. Prior to founding Loci, Luke worked on projects of all types and scales for firms in Missoula and New York City. He has served on numerous boards and committees in Western Montana, and supports the Montana Food Bank Network to end hunger in the state of Montana.
